About Hultafors Expedition Knife

Closeout. Hultafors' Expedition knife cuts smoothly and handles even better thanks to a carbon steel blackened blade and a comfortable, ergonomic-shaped handle with a grippy Santoprene overlay.

4.0 out of 5 stars. Interesting Hybrid Design

The Hultafors OK4 "Expedition Knife" appears to be a combination of their rugged GK tool box knife blade with the comfortable overmolded grip found on other models. Improvements include a black-wash finish to help protect the carbon steel (believed to be Japanese SK5 steel) blade from oxidation, and measuring increments printed on either side of the blade. Not a full tang design, but the tang is substantial and should stay put under hard use. Possibly the best improvement is the addition of an elastic fabric belt hanger for the standard black plastic sheath; the new belt hanger is similar to an old school bayonet frog, and significantly improves the utility of the sheath. This sheath also includes a loop for a ferro rod. The blade spine is ground flat for use as a scraping tool. The present writer has not yet used it extensively, but if this knife is made to the same standard as its GK model predecessor, it will be quite adequate for bushcraft use. Recommended.
